はじめに
JigsawStackは開発者向けのAIツールプラットフォームである。小規模なAIモデルのための様々なAPIサービスを提供し、ユーザーがアプリケーションに素早く機能を統合できるよう支援する。このプラットフォームは、ウェブクローリング、音声テキスト変換、画像認識などの便利な機能をサポートしている。公式には、JigsawStackは2024年10月にAntlerの支援を受け、50万ドルのシード資金を得た。効率的なAIソリューションを必要とする技術チームや開発者に適している。
機能一覧
- ウェブページのスクレイピング(AIスクレイプ)ニュースの見出しや商品の価格など、ウェブページのデータをプロンプトによって抽出し、構造化された結果を返します。
- スピーチ・トゥ・テキストWhisper 3モデルをベースに最適化されたスピードで、オーディオファイルをテキストに変換します。
- 画像認識(VOCR)請求書の金額など、画像からテキストや特定の情報を抽出します。
- テキストからSQLへ(Text-to-SQL)自然言語をSQLクエリ文に変換することで、データベース操作を簡素化。
- リアルタイム検索(AI検索)ウェブのコンテンツを検索し、正確にソートされた結果とAIの概要を返します。
- 音声合成:テキストを自然な音声に変換し、多言語をサポートします。
- 翻訳サービス(翻訳):: 100以上の言語への翻訳をサポートし、文脈の正確さを考慮します。
- 予測モデリング(AI予測):: 事前学習なしで時系列データを1回で高精度予測。
- バリデーションAIスパム、電子メールの妥当性、センチメント分析などをチェックします。
- プロンプト・エンジン大規模な使用をサポートするために、最適な大規模言語モデルを自動的に最適化して実行します。
ヘルプの使用
JigsawStackは、開発者がシンプルなAPIを使って素早く機能を実装できることを目標に設計されています。以下はその詳しい使い方です。
設置プロセス
JigsawStackはREST APIとSDKを提供し、複数のプログラミング言語をサポートしています。インストール手順は以下の通りです:
- APIキーの登録と取得
https://jigsawstack.com にアクセスし、"Start for free "をクリックして登録する。ログイン後、https://jigsawstack.com/dashboard の "API Keys "ページでキーを生成します。例:sk39wo393.....32ncsmw9339RNj3. - SDKのインストール
- 実行するJavaScriptユーザー:
npm i jigsawstack
- 実行するPythonユーザー:
pip install jigsawstack
- 実行するJavaScriptユーザー:
- SDKの初期化
例えばJavaScriptだ:import { JigsawStack } from "jigsawstack" ; const jigsaw = new JigsawStack({ apiKey: "Your key" });
主な機能
1.ウェブページのスクレイピング(AI Scrape)
この機能により、ウェブページのデータを素早く抽出することができます。操作手順
- ウェブページのURLを用意する(例:https://news.ycombinator.com/show)。
- 通話インターフェース:
const result = await jigsaw.web.ai_scrape({ url: "https://news.ycombinator.com/show"、 element_prompts: ["投稿タイトル", "投稿ポイント"]. }); console.log(result);
- サンプル結果を返します:
{ "投稿ポイント": ["150"]] 。 }
- 注意を引く: element_prompts 抽出する内容を指定し、簡潔かつ正確に、より効果的に。
2.スピーチ・トゥ・テキスト
Whisper 3モデルをベースに、音声を素早く書き起こします。操作手順
- オーディオのURLを用意する。
.
- 通話インターフェース:
const text = await jigsaw.audio.speech_to_text({) url: "https://example.com/meeting.mp3" }); console.log(text); console.log(text);
- リターン結果例:"本日のミーティングでは新機能の開発について話し合われました。"
- 銘記するMP3、WAV、その他のフォーマットをサポート。
3.画像認識(VOCR)
画像から構造化データを抽出する。操作手順
- 画像のURLを用意する(例:https://jigsawstack.com/preview/vocr-example.jpg)。
- 通話インターフェース:
const data = await jigsaw.vision.vocr({ url: "https://jigsawstack.com/preview/vocr-example.jpg"、 prompt: ["total_price", "tax"]. }); console.log(data);
- サンプル結果を返します:
{ "total_price": "$50.00"、 "税金": "$5.00" }
4.リアルタイム検索(AI検索)
ウェブを検索し、正確な結果を返します。操作手順
- 通話インターフェース:
const search = await jigsaw.web.search({ query: "サンフランシスコのベストレストラン" console.log(search); console.log(search);
- 構造化された結果とAIが生成した概要を返します。
5.翻訳サービス(Translate)
文脈を考慮した多言語翻訳をサポートします。操作ステップ
- 通話インターフェース:
const translated = await jigsaw.translate({ text: ["やあ、元気?"], target_language: "zh"], target_language: "zh ターゲット言語: "zh" }); console.log(translated);
- リターン結果:[「やあ、元気かい?]
マネジメントとコミッショニング
- インストルメントパネルhttps://jigsawstack.com/dashboard、IP、位置情報、その他30以上のデータポイントを含む、リアルタイムのログを表示し、APIの使用状況を分析します。
- キーセキュリティドメイン・ホワイトリストとアクセス許可設定をサポートし、特定のAPIのみを呼び出すようにキーを制限することができます。
- (さんぷ詳細なAPIリファレンスとサンプルコードはhttps://jigsawstack.com/docs。
- チームマネジメントマルチプレイヤーコラボレーションに対応し、メンバーの招待や役割分担が可能。
ヒントとコツ
- 無料バージョンはテストに適しており、毎月の制限があります。
- APIのレスポンスは一貫しており、すべてのサービスが統一されたリクエストとリターン形式を使用している。
- 99以上のエッジノードをグローバルに展開することで、低レイテンシーと高可用性を実現しています。
アプリケーションシナリオ
- ニュース・データ収集
ウェブクローラー機能を使って、タイトルや評価を抽出し、トレンドトピックを分析する。 - 音声会議の照合
音声テキスト変換機能を使って、会議の録音をテキストに変換してアーカイブできます。 - 金融オートメーション
画像認識機能を使って請求書からデータを抽出し、システムに取り込む。 - 多言語サポート
翻訳サービスを利用して、アプリにリアルタイム翻訳機能を追加しましょう。
品質保証
- JigsawStackはどの言語をサポートしていますか?
APIはJavaScript、Python、PHP、その他の言語と互換性があり、翻訳は100以上の言語でサポートされている。 - 無料版の制限は?
通話回数には限りがありますので、https://jigsawstack.com/pricing。 - データ・セキュリティはどのように確保されているのか?
データ送信は暗号化され、ログにはプライバシーポリシーに準拠した機密コンテンツは保存されません。 - 既存の枠組みに統合できるか?
はい、LangChainやZapierなどのサポート、VercelとSupabaseの統合はもうすぐです。